Senior Demand Planner
CV Resources
Creswell, OR
This range is provided by CV Resources. Your actual pay will be based on your skills and experience — talk with your recruiter to learn more. Base pay range $90,000.00/yr - $120,000.00/yr Additional compensation types Annual Bonus Senior Demand Planner We are seeking a highly skilled Senior Demand Planner to join our rapidly growing organization. This is a unique opportunity to play a pivotal role in scaling our operations and optimizing our forecasting strategy. About the Role As a Senior Demand Planner, you will be responsible for developing and maintaining an accurate demand forecast to support a business that is scaling aggressively. You’ll work closely with Sales, Operations, Finance, and Supply Chain teams to ensure optimal inventory levels, mitigate supply risks, and drive data-driven decision-making. Key Responsibilities Own and refine the demand planning process, ensuring alignment with sales forecasts, inventory strategies, and production capabilities. Analyze historical sales trends, market dynamics, and new product launches to enhance forecast accuracy. Develop and implement forecasting models, utilizing statistical analysis and demand sensing techniques. Collaborate cross-functionally to assess risks, opportunities, and constraints in meeting demand. Monitor forecast performance metrics (e.g., forecast accuracy, bias, inventory turns) and drive continuous improvements. Support S&OP (Sales & Operations Planning) processes, ensuring key stakeholders are aligned on demand signals and supply constraints. Leverage ERP and planning software to manage data-driven forecasting models. Provide insights on demand trends and contribute to strategic business planning. Qualifications 5+ years of demand planning, forecasting, or supply chain experience in a fast-growing, high-SKU environment. Expertise in statistical forecasting methods, demand sensing, and predictive analytics. Strong proficiency in Excel and demand planning tools (e.g., NetSuite, SAP IBP, Kinaxis, Anaplan). Experience working in consumer goods, retail, or e-commerce industries preferred.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ret data and communicate insights effectively. Excellent cross-functional collaboration and communication skills. Experience with S&OP processes and driving consensus across departments.
